The best photoshopping is the stuff you can't see. For all but two of her images posted in this thread, the retoucher's deft hand and self-control are evident by what is not noticeable. For instance, I noticed that they tucked in the bulges on her arm only because as a photographer I know the pose she's in would create unflattering tricep bulge otherwise, but left the natural muscle definition in her legs. That's commendable because too many retouchers are afraid of definition on women, particularly thin women like Zoe Saldana.

In two of her images however, the retoucher was either too inexperienced or too habituated to Adult industry photoshop norms. S/he didn't know what to do with 'zomg skin texture and A cups!!!! Nooo!!!" and oversmoothed Zoe's chest, giving her the slight illusion of pectorals instead of small breasts. This is one of my pet peeves. This particular type of overcorrection is common in porn and 'glamor', and I come across it every day at work. Some of these retouchers go jihadist for the glamor lighting "rules" that ratios on women must be flat and skin be uniform and smooth, so instead of using shadows and texture to enhance curves and detail, they eradicate them to the point that boobs and asses look plasticized and pushed up against glass instead of natural.

The photoshop work clashes with the naturalistic lighting.
